Corporate sponsorships have increasingly become a part of college football bowl games in the past few years.

While a team’s fans and players might not mind playing in the Outback Bowl or the Allstate Sugar Bowl, there were some less prestigious names, like the GoDaddy Bowl.

Well, if anyone was embarrassed about playing in the GoDaddy Bowl, they can worry no more, because it has a new name.

The replies to the above tweet already include jokes about the players’ bowl schwag and cost of admission to the game.

While the game is played in SEC country, at Ladd-Peebles Stadium in Mobile, Ala., conference teams don’t have to worry about playing in the Dollar General Bowl. The game matches up Sun Belt and MAC opponents.
